导言
“TP”在国内外多数场景下指代 TokenPocket,这是一款支持多链的去中心化钱包。切换不同钱包不仅是操作问题,也关乎账户管理、签名逻辑、合约交互和支付体验。本文从实际操作出发,结合实时支付服务、未来智能化社会、行业咨询与前瞻性发展、哈希算法与合约执行等方面做全面分析并给出建议。
一、在 TP 中切换不同钱包——操作与机制
1. 常见方式
- 本地账户切换:TP 支持创建/导入多个助记词/私钥账户,主界面或“我的钱包”列表直接切换即可。每个账户有独立地址和签名私钥。
- 多链选择:同一账户可在不同链之间切换(如 ETH、BSC、HECO、Solana 等),注意地址格式和签名方案差异。
- WalletConnect / 链接式切换:通过 WalletConnect 或深度链接把 TP 与 dApp 连接,dApp 可请求切换到指定账户或网络(需用户确认)。
- 硬件/多签:TP 支持 Ledger 等硬件钱包与多签方案,切换时应用会调用硬件签名或多签合约。
2. 技术细节
- 私钥管理:本地助记词或私钥用于派生不同链地址,切换仅改变签名私钥引用。
- 会话与权限:dApp 与 TP 的连接以会话形式存在,切换账户通常会重置会话或要求重新授权。
- 签名算法:不同链使用 ECDSA(secp256k1)、EdDSA 等,TP 在切换链时自动采用对应签名逻辑。
3. 风险与安全
- 切换时警惕钓鱼 dApp 利用请求切换诱导用户授权资金操作。
- 切换账户前核对链 ID、合约地址与交易详情,避免误操作。
- 建议启用硬件签名或多重验证用于重要账户。
二、切换钱包对实时支付服务的影响
- 即时结算:钱包切换应保证交易私钥随时可用以实现低延时签名,配合 Layer2、状态通道或闪电网络能实现更快的支付体验。
- 会话管理:实时支付需要稳定的会话与快速授权流程,WalletConnect v2、多签或账号抽象(AA)可优化实时签名体验。
- 流水化支付:切换到专用支付账户有助于流水分离与风控管理,便于实时风控与自动化清算。
三、未来智能化社会与钱包切换的角色
- 设备自治:物联网设备或智能体可能需要在 TP 类钱包中自动切换账户以执行支付或身份验证,需引入安全代理和策略引擎。
- 身份与权限分层:基于去中心化身份(DID)和账号抽象,钱包可以按场景自动选择最合适的账户与签名策略。
- 可组合智能合约:智能体在不同账户间切换以满足隐私、成本和合约授权要求,推动更复杂的自治经济。
四、行业咨询与前瞻性发展建议
- 合规与审计:企业在设计多账户体系时应结合 KYC/AML、审计日志与可追溯性,规范切换策略。
- UX 优化:简化切换流程、明示风险与权限、引入交易模拟和撤销机制可提升用户信任。
- 标准化:推动 WalletConnect、EIP-3074、EIP-4337 等标准普及,促进跨钱包的安全切换与会话兼容。
五、哈希算法在切换与合约执行中的作用

- 地址与完整性:哈希用于地址生成、交易摘要与数据完整性验证,切换账户涉及不同地址派生规则(如 Keccak-256、SHA-256 等)。
- Merkle 与证明:多账户状态同步、轻客户端验证依赖 Merkle 树与哈希证明,切换时可快速验证账户余额与权限。
- ZK 与未来算法:为隐私或高效验证,引入 Poseidon 或 BLAKE2 等更适配 zk 的哈希算法可能成为趋势,影响账户证明与链间验证方案。
六、合约执行与钱包切换的关系
- 签名与交易生命周期:钱包切换决定了交易签名者,进而影响合约权限、nonce 管理与 gas 支付来源。
- 账号抽象与代理合约:通过代理合约或 AA,用户可在不暴露私钥的情况下切换表层账户,提升体验并支持社会恢复、模块化权限。
- 安全性与验证:切换至不同账户参与合约调用时,应做权限校验、合约白名单与回滚策略,防止被恶意合约利用。
结论与建议
1. 操作层面:熟悉 TP 的账户列表、网络切换与 WalletConnect 授权,优先使用硬件或多签保管重要资金。
2. 架构层面:为实时支付与智能体场景设计会话持久化、账号抽象与自动化授权策略。
3. 安全与合规:建立切换审计、权限白名单与模拟交易流程,结合合规要求设计多账户管理。

4. 前瞻性:关注 zk 哈希算法、账号抽象标准与跨链会话协议,以应对未来智能化社会对自动化、隐私和速度的需求。
评论
Skyler
写得很实用,我最关心的是 WalletConnect 的安全细节,谢谢作者
小墨
对哈希算法与 zk 的衔接讲得清楚,受益匪浅
CryptoLee
关于账号抽象那段太重要了,期待更多实操案例
HelenZ
建议再加一节关于 Ledger 与多签具体配置流程